In the realm of digital electronics, encoders and decoders are fundamental components that facilitate the conversion and processing of data. These devices play crucial roles in various applications such as telecommunications, networking, and industrial automation. This article explores the functionality, types, and applications of encoders and decoders, providing a comprehensive understanding of their importance in modern electronic systems.
Understanding Encoders
An encoder is a device or circuit that converts data from one format to another. It functions by generating a feedback signal that indicates its position, count, speed, or direction. Encoders utilize various technologies including mechanical, magnetic, resistive, or optical mechanisms to create signals based on the input received. These signals are essential for accurate data transmission and control within electronic systems.
Types of Encoders
Encoders are categorized based on the number of inputs they can process simultaneously. Common types include 4-bit, 8-bit, and 16-bit encoders, each with specific truth tables that determine their output based on the input configuration. For example, a 4-bit encoder accepts four inputs (A0 to A3) and generates two outputs (F0 and F1), illustrating its role in compressing multiple inputs into fewer outputs efficiently.
Applications of Encoders
Encoders are integral to various applications where data compression and signal processing are critical. They are commonly used in multiplexers and demultiplexers to manage multiple input signals effectively. Multiplexers consolidate multiple input lines into a single output, while demultiplexers distribute binary data from one line to multiple lines based on predetermined criteria.
Understanding Decoders
Decoders are complementary devices that perform the inverse function of encoders. They convert coded input signals into a specific output format. Binary decoders, for instance, translate binary integers into corresponding output patterns, enabling precise data interpretation and control logic implementation within electronic circuits.
Types of Decoders
Similar to encoders, decoders come in various configurations such as binary decoders and priority encoders. A binary decoder, for instance, converts binary inputs into defined output patterns, crucial for applications requiring data interpretation or signal decoding. Priority encoders prioritize input signals based on predefined criteria, ensuring efficient handling of interrupt requests and control logic in complex electronic systems.
Applications of Decoders
Decoders find extensive applications in industries requiring precise control and data interpretation, such as synchronizing motor speeds, wireless video transmission, and automated monitoring systems. Their ability to decode signals accurately makes them indispensable in modern electronic devices and systems.
Conclusion
In conclusion, encoders and decoders are indispensable components in digital electronics, facilitating data conversion, signal processing, and control logic implementation across various applications. Their role in telecommunications, industrial automation, and consumer electronics underscores their importance in modern technology.
Sign in to leave a comment.